VMware中安装CentOS教程

如何在vmware里安装centos

时间:2025-02-06 19:19


在VMware里安装CentOS:详细步骤与指南 在现代计算环境中,虚拟化技术已经成为不可或缺的一部分

    VMware作为一款强大的虚拟化软件,允许用户在同一物理机上运行多个操作系统,极大地提高了资源利用率和系统灵活性

    而CentOS,作为Linux发行版之一,以其稳定性和强大的社区支持,成为了许多开发者和系统管理员的首选

    本文将详细介绍如何在VMware中安装CentOS,帮助读者轻松掌握这一技能

     一、前期准备 在开始安装之前,确保你已经完成了以下准备工作: 1.下载VMware: - 访问VMware官方网站,下载并安装最新版本的VMware Workstation或VMware Fusion(适用于Mac用户)

    确保你的操作系统兼容所下载的VMware版本

     2.下载CentOS镜像: - 访问CentOS官方网站(【https://www.centos.org/download/】(https://www.centos.org/download/)),选择你希望安装的CentOS版本

    由于官网可能因地区限制无法直接访问,你可以考虑使用国内镜像源,如清华大学开源软件镜像站(【https://mirrors.tuna.tsinghua.edu.cn/centos/】(https://mirrors.tuna.tsinghua.edu.cn/centos/))下载所需的ISO镜像文件

     - 下载时,请根据你的系统架构(如x86_64)选择对应的镜像文件

     3.检查硬件要求: - 确保你的宿主机满足运行VMware和CentOS的最低硬件要求

    通常,建议宿主机具备多核CPU、至少4GB内存和足够的磁盘空间

     二、创建虚拟机 1.打开VMware: - 启动VMware Workstation或Fusion,点击“创建新的虚拟机”

     2.选择典型或自定义安装: - 在新建虚拟机向导中,你可以选择“典型”或“自定义”安装

    典型安装会自动配置大多数设置,适合初学者;自定义安装则允许你手动配置每个选项,适合有特定需求的用户

     3.配置虚拟机设置: -兼容性:选择与你VMware版本兼容的最高硬件兼容性

     -操作系统:选择“Linux”,并在版本中选择“CentOS”及其对应的架构(如CentOS 7 64位)

     -虚拟机名称和位置:为你的虚拟机命名,并选择一个合适的存放位置

     -处理器配置:根据你的需求分配处理器核心数

     -内存:为虚拟机分配足够的内存,通常建议至少2GB

     -网络类型:选择“桥接”或“NAT”网络类型

    桥接网络使虚拟机与主机处于同一网络中,而NAT网络则通过主机进行网络访问

     -I/O控制器、磁盘类型和磁盘:按照默认设置或根据你的需求进行选择

     -指定磁盘容量:为虚拟机指定足够的磁盘空间,通常建议20GB以上

     4.自定义硬件: - 在创建虚拟机的最后一步,点击“自定义硬件”以调整更多设置

     - 移除不必要的设备,如USB控制器、声卡和打印机,以节省资源和提高性能

     - 在CD/DVD驱动器中,选择“使用ISO映像文件”,并浏览到你下载的CentOS镜像文件

     三、安装CentOS 1.开启虚拟机: - 点击“开启此虚拟机”以启动CentOS安装过程

     2.开始安装: - 在虚拟机启动后,你会看到CentOS的安装界面

    选择“Install CentOS”并按回车键开始安装

     3.选择语言: - 在安装过程中,选择你熟悉的语言(如中文或英文),并点击“继续”

     4.设置时间和时区: - 在“DATE & TIME”设置中,选择正确的时区(如上海),并设置系统时间

     5.设置软件选择: - 在“SOFTWARE SELECTION”中,你可以选择安装最小安装、GNOME桌面环境或其他附加软件组

    对于初学者,建议选择GNOME桌面以获得图形用户界面

     6.设置安装位置: - 在“INSTALLATION DESTINATION”中,配置系统的分区

    你可以选择自动分区或使用自定义分区方案

    对于自定义分区,你需要手动创建/boot、swap和/等分区

     7.设置网络和主机名: - 在“NETWORK & HOST NAME”中,配置网络连接和设置主机名

    确保你的虚拟机能够访问外部网络

     8.开始安装: - 点击“Begin Installation”以开始安装过程

    在安装过程中,你可以设置ROOT密码、创建用户账户并完成其他配置

     9.完成安装: - 安装完成后,点击“重启”以重新启动虚拟机

    在重启后,你将看到CentOS的登录界面

     四、初始化CentOS和配置网络 1.登录系统: - 使用你在安装过程中创建的用户账户或ROOT账户登录CentOS系统

     2.设置中文输入法和快捷键: - 根据你的需求,设置中文输入法和相关的快捷键

     3.配置网络: - 如果你的虚拟机在重启后无法访问网络,你可能需要手动配置网络接口

    使用`ifconfig`命令查看网卡名称,并使用`vi`或`nano`等文本编辑器编辑`/etc/sysconfig/network-scripts/`目录下的网卡配置文件

    将`ONBOOT`设置为`yes`,并根据你的网络环境配置IP地址、子网掩码和网关等参数

    然后,重启网络服务以使配置生效

     4.更新系统和安装额外软件: -使用`yum`或`dnf`(取决于你的CentOS版本)命令更新系统并安装所需的额外软件

     5.取消自动锁屏和空白屏幕设置: - 为了提高用户体验,你可以取消自动锁屏和空白屏幕设置

    在系统设置中的隐私和电源选项中,找到并关闭这些功能

     6.备份快照: - 定期为虚拟机拍摄快照以备份当前系统状态

    在VMware中,选择“虚拟机”->“快照”->“拍摄快照”来创建快照

     五、总结 通过本文的详细步骤和指南,你应该能够轻松地在VMware中安装和配置CentOS系统

    无论是初学者还是有经验的用户,都可以利用这一技能来创建和管理自己的虚拟化环境

    记得定期检查更新、备份数据和配置安全设置,以确保你的虚拟化环境稳定、安全和高效运行

    随着虚拟化技术的不断发展,掌握这一技能将为你未来的职业发展带来更多机会和挑战